    roasted corn salad with fresh herbs

    Jump to Recipe
    roasted corn salad_hot for food

    Every summer BBQ has corn on the cob, but because you often have to buy a dozen at a time, there's always lots of leftovers. I promised to give you some recipe ideas to use it up, and this roasted corn salad with fresh herbs couldn't be easier!

    It's light, crunchy, and packs a ton of flavors into one dish. Plus, the fresh herbs like mint and basil make it tasty to look at and even better to eat! Serve this roasted corn salad at the next BBQ party you attend, or take it for lunches during the week.

    roasted corn salad with fresh herbs

    This is a great way to use up fresh summer corn on the cob!

    Servings: 4
    Author: Lauren Toyota

    Ingredients

    • 2 C roasted corn kernels (about 3 cobs)
    • 2 tablespoon finely chopped red onion
    • 2 tablespoon finely chopped chives
    • 2 tablespoon finely chopped fresh mint
    • 2 tablespoon finely chopped fresh basil
    • 2 tablespoon finely chopped parsley
    • 1 tablespoon white wine vinegar
    • ⅛ teaspoon sea salt
    • ground black pepper, to taste

    Instructions

    • Cut the corn kernels off the cobs and break up the pieces into a medium sized serving bowl. 
    • Add chopped herbs, onion, white wine vinegar, sea salt, and ground black pepper, and mix with a spoon until everything is well coated and combined. Serve immediately or refrigerate and allow the flavors to marry.

    Notes

    You'll use up leftover barbecued corn on the cob from this recipe! Or you can use frozen corn kernels, and roast them in a hot cast iron skillet until they're cooked through with some caramelization on them.
